Output 340c832aac913f46c4daa959360133e0c6cdadadc81b0c491398e031e5c0e4a8:0

value
366194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47dd226e0a35a4f16521a1661981267766ae1598 OP_EQUAL
address
38Ezorh3qqjJExWT8hpYuoeFhArynQhYge
transaction
340c832aac913f46c4daa959360133e0c6cdadadc81b0c491398e031e5c0e4a8
spent
true